Pat Testing Requirements For Rental Properties. Pat testing is also legally required for houses in multiple occupation. Stationary, movable, or it equipment: Eicr inspections are generally required every 5 years for rental properties, whereas pat testing is often recommended annually, especially for frequently used appliances. Testing frequency for rental properties. An eicr inspection involves an electrical engineer visiting your rental property to assess the safety of all fixed wirings and electrical installations.
